Original Medicare is made up of two fundamental parts; Part An and Part B. Medicare part An includes all hospital expenses, including hospital stays and any other expense and that be incurred inside a hospital. Medicare Part B covers any expenses that occur in the office of a doctor ; such as MRIs, Ct Scans, outpatient operations, Etc. Jointly B & Medicare part A make-up first Medicare. This is what everybody on Medicare has.
Medicare doesn’t cover 100% of your medical bills. This leaves the remaining 20% that is not insured. As folks get elderly health problems can arise and more medical bills can be incurred. With just Medicare and no Medigap or Medicare Supplement Plan you’ll be able to face a large bill that’s 20% of the total invoice. 20% of a very big bill is still an extremely big bill. This is why many folks choose to get a Medicare Supplement Plan to help protect them against the high price that can occur from other medical expense or a hospital stay.
Review Of Medigap Plans
There are 10 standardized Medigap insurance plans. These insurance plans are controlled by the US authorities Medicare and are designed to work with Original Medicare to pay for what Original Medicare does not cover in full (the 20% that’s left over). Medicare supplement plans are identified by a plan letter A-N. Because the insurance plans controlled and are standardized, the advantages are just the same no matter what business is offering the Medigap insurance. The only difference between precisely the same Medigap insurance plan letter with companies that are different is the price. Medigap Plan F
Medicare Supplement Plan F is one of the very popular addition plans. This plan covers 100% of all that is left over by Original Medicare. For example, F covers the Part A deductible, all hospital bills, and something that occurs in a physician ‘s office or any medical facility at 100%. This is the only plan that offers complete all-inclusive coverage to 100%.
Medicare Supplement Plan G
Medicare Supplement Plan G is a plan we like to recommend the most and frequently referred to as the Gold Plan. It really is practically identical to Plan F. The only difference is an annual deductible of $166 for the year on Plan G. Other than that the gains are exactly the same as Plan F. When Is The Best Time To Purchase A Medigap Plan?
The best time to buy Medicare Supplement Plan is when you are first eligible for Medicare; during your open enrollment for Medigap. During this time which begins six months before your 65th birthday and continue for six months after your 65th birthday you are able to sign up regardless of your health for a Medicare Supplement Plan. There are no questions for preexisting conditions and you can get any Medigap plan you want from any carrier
If you’re past the age of 65 and looking to alter plans or get an agenda for the first time you may have to answer some essential health questions to qualify. Most people and qualify so you should still be able to get a plan.
